Delegate to Speak at Friends of the Park Annual Meeting

Nov. 30, 2004 – The Friends of V.I. National Park will hold its annual meeting on Jan. 23 at the T'ree Lizards Restaurant at Cinnamon Bay Campground on St. John. It runs from 1 to 4 p.m.
Delegate Donna M. Christensen will be the featured speaker. Friends President Joe Kessler said the delegate will speak about her work on the House Resources Committee.
"She has been a supporter of national parks on a national level," Kessler said.
Park Superintendent Art Frederick will give the annual state of the park address, and Kessler will speak on Friends activities during the past year. The Friends will name their volunteer of the year and the partnership of the year.
Kessler said the annual meeting is a way for residents and visitors to meet the board and the Friend's leadership.
Membership runs $30 for individuals and $50 for families. Volunteers will be on hand to sign up members.
The meeting concludes with a social period that includes snacks and drinks.
